/* The normal CGI module passes the returned data through
 * ap_scan_script_header().  We can't do that directly, since we don't
 * have a constant stream of data, so we buffer the header into our own
 * structure, and call ap_scan_script_header_err_core() with our own
 * getline() function to walk the header buffer we have.  We could
 * probably get some speed improvement by keeping the header buffer
 * between runs, instead of growing it every time... for later.  Also,
 * we currently don't use the pool allocation routines here, so we have
 * to be very careful not to leak.  We could probably at least use the
 * ap_register_cleanup() function to make sure we clean up our mess...
 */
static int wrap_write (void *data, const char *buf, size_t len)
{
  WRAPPER_DATA *wrap = (WRAPPER_DATA *)data;
  int wl;
  int ret;

#if ECS_DEBUG>1
  fprintf (stderr, "wrap_write (%s, %d)\n", buf, len);
#endif
  if (!wrap->end_of_header)
  {
    wl = header_write (&(wrap->hbuf), buf, len);
    if (wl == 0)
    {
      return len;
    }
    wrap->end_of_header = 1;
    wrap->hbuf.loc = 0;
#if ECS_DEBUG>1
    fprintf (stderr, "ap_scan_script_header_err_core\n%s\n", wrap->hbuf.buf);
#endif
    wrap->returns = ap_scan_script_header_err_core(wrap->r, NULL, h_getline, 
	(void *)&(wrap->hbuf));
#if ECS_DEBUG>1
    fprintf (stderr, "ap_scan_script_header_err_core.. done\n");
#endif
    if (len >= wl)
    {
      len = len - wl;
      buf = buf + wl;
    }

    if (wrap->returns == OK)
    {
      const char* location = ap_table_get (wrap->r->headers_out, "Location");

      if (location && location[0] == '/' && wrap->r->status == 200) 
      {
	wrap->returns = INTERNAL_REDIRECT;
      } 
      else if (location && wrap->r->status == 200) 
      {
	/* XX Note that if a script wants to produce its own Redirect
	 * body, it now has to explicitly *say* "Status: 302"
	 */
	wrap->returns = REDIRECT;
      } 
      else 
      {
#ifdef ECS_DEBUG
	fprintf (stderr, "ap_send_http_header\n");
#endif
	ap_send_http_header(wrap->r);
#ifdef ECS_DEBUG
	fprintf (stderr, "ap_send_http_header.. done\n");
#endif
      }
    }
  }
  /* if header didn't return OK, ignore the rest */
  if ((wrap->returns != OK) || wrap->r->header_only)
  {
    return len;
  }
#if ECS_DEBUG>1
  fprintf (stderr, "ap_rwrite(%s,%d)\n", buf, len);
#endif
  ret = ap_rwrite (buf, len, wrap->r);
#if ECS_DEBUG>1
  fprintf (stderr, "ap_rwrite.. done\n");
#endif
  return ret;
}
